Reports
Three types of reports are sent to monitor the student and assess their progress in the educational process:
Daily Report: Sent immediately after the lesson by the teacher to the student’s account on the academy’s website.
Monthly Report: Sent by the administration to the parent every month via the preferred method of communication.
Quarterly Report: Sent by the administration to the parent every three months via the preferred method of communication.

Leaves of Absence and Rescheduling Classes
This policy outlines the guidelines for leaves of absence and rescheduling classes for all learners, aiming to ensure a smooth and efficient learning process while respecting the rights of all parties.
Leaves & Absence
Emergency Leave and cancellation ( skipping of a session ): Learners may obtain emergency leave for a maximum of two days per month in cases of urgent necessity. Learners must notify the administration at least five hours before the class appointment to avoid being charged for the class.
Regular Leave: Learners are entitled to regular leave from their classes for a maximum of one week (seven consecutive days) per academic semester (three months). Learners must notify the administration at least 24 hours before the class appointment to avoid considering next session as an emergency leave.
Official Holidays: All learners are entitled to the following official holidays:
Eid al-Fitr Holiday: From the day following 29th of Ramadan till completing 4 days. (4 day holiday)
Eid al-Adha Holiday: From the 9th of Dhul Hijjah to the 13th day of Dhu al-Hijjah. (5 day holiday)
Rescheduling Classes
Exceptional Cases: Learners may request to reschedule a class appointment in exceptional cases, coordinating directly with the administration (while considering the teacher’s schedule). Rescheduling is limited to a maximum of twice per month.
Absence and Tardiness
Importance of Attendance: All learners are encouraged to be punctual and avoid absences or tardiness unless absolutely necessary.
Tardiness: Learners must be present in the learning room before the class appointment. If late, the following rules will apply:
Duration of Tardiness Consequence
Less than 10 minutesNo action11-15 minutesVerbal warningMore than 15 minutesClass is considered missed
Absence Policy
Unexcused Absences: Absences are strictly prohibited, except in cases of force majeure that prevent the learner from giving prior notice. If the excuse is accepted, it will be counted as emergency leave. If not, the learner will be charged for the missed class and given a warning.
Technical Difficulties: Both the learner and teacher are responsible for ensuring that all necessary equipment (e.g., electricity, internet, computer, lighting, headphones, microphone) is functioning. Learners should have backup resources in case of primary resource failure.
